Dana, Richard Henry (Lawyer author was born Aug)
lawyer, author, was born Aug. 1, 1815, in Cambridge, Mass. He was a noted lawyer of Boston, best known in literature by the famous Two Years before the Mast, a narrative of personal adventure, which first appeared in 1840, and was re-issued, enlarged, in 1869. His other works include The Seaman's Friend, known in England as The Seaman's Manual; Letters on Italian Unity; To Cuba and Back; Letters on the Somers Mutiny; Life of Major Vinton; and Enemy Property and Enemy Territory. He died Jan. 7, 1882, in Rome, Italy.
